新闻中心
-
12-09Esbuild打包与HTML脚本加载:深入理解defer属性及全局变量引用错误本文探讨了在使用Esbuild打包JavaScript并将其引入HTML时,因defer属性导致的UncaughtReferenceError问题。通过分析de...
-
12-03在J*aScript中向JSON对象添加新属性的正确方法本教程详细介绍了如何在JavaScript中高效地向现有JSON对象添加新的键值对,避免了不必要的数组转换。通过直接操作解析后的JSON对象,我们可以轻松地扩展...
-
11-28探究J*a实现Go式轻量级并发的可行性与历史演变本文探讨了Java是否能像Go语言一样实现轻量级线程和异步I/O。我们将回顾Java历史上曾采用的用户空间线程系统——“绿色线程”(GreenThreads),...
-
11-14JSDoc:定义具有固定与动态扩展属性的对象类型本文旨在指导开发者如何在JSDoc中为对象类型定义既包含强制性固定属性,又允许灵活添加任意额外属性的结构。我们将探讨多种解决方案,包括使用通配符属性、交叉类型以...
-
10-29J*aScript中修复由UTF-8误读导致的编码混乱问题本文深入探讨JavaScript中常见的字符串编码混乱问题,特别是当UTF-8字节序列被错误解读为单字节编码(如Latin-1或Windows-1252)时。文...
-
10-16J*aScript焦点陷阱:从focusin行为解析到基础实现焦点陷阱(FocusTrap)是无障碍网页设计中的关键技术,用于确保键盘焦点在特定UI组件(如模态框)内循环,防止意外逸出。本教程将深入解析focusin事件的...

